Computers have become an essential part of our daily lives, influencing almost every aspect of modern society. From the moment we wake up to the time we go to bed, we interact with some form of computer technology, whether it's a smartphone, laptop, or smart appliance. At their core, computers are powerful machines designed to process information quickly and accurately. They operate by following a set of instructions known as programs or software, which allows them to perform tasks such as calculations, data storage, internet browsing, and much more. One of the most impressive aspects of computers is their versatility. In education, they help students access information and learn through interactive tools and online classes. In healthcare, they store medical records, assist in diagnostics, and even help in robotic surgeries. Businesses rely on computers for communication, data analysis, and automation of routine tasks, leading to increased efficiency and productivity. Even in the creative fields like music, art, and film, computers have opened new possibilities through digital tools and editing software. Over the years, computers have evolved from bulky machines occupying entire rooms to sleek, portable devices that fit in our hands. This evolution has been driven by advancements in technology, especially in hardware components like processors, memory, and storage, as well as innovations in software development. The internet, which connects computers across the globe, has further expanded their potential, enabling instant communication, e-commerce, online banking, and remote work. However, with all these benefits, there are also challenges. Issues such as data privacy, cybersecurity, and digital addiction have emerged, requiring responsible use and proper regulations.
